FRENCH | BACK-TO-SCHOOL/RENTRÉE | 4 CORNERS/4 COINS | ICEBREAKER | GET TO KNOW

By French Made Fun!

This is a freebie for you!

This game of "Four Corners" is not new or unique; however, this one will work great for your middle schoolers who need to get up and move, and you'll find they are more apt to share without raising their hands or writing it down. This quick and easy, no prep and no printing activity will allow you to truly get to know them on a personal level very quickly.

It's HIGHLY visual so this could even fly in a Core French classroom (Grades 5 - 9); however, I use it in an immersion setting (Grades 5 and 6). It could comfortably be used in any Immersion or French first-language classroom (Grades 3 - 9). As with all of my products, it's not at all babyish and doesn't feature fonts that are frilly or hard-to-read.

For this activity, simply project and GO. I let my students know that they will have to choose their response and move to the corner of the room that suits their answer. You can either click through the slides, have a student touch your SmartBoard to move them along, or you can use a remote clicker or mouse (I do while I'm playing!) to keep the slides rolling.

This Google Slide Deck features :

  • 29 pre-created, non-modifiable question slides with 4 options to choose from.
  • A template for you to use if you'd like to add in your own questions at the end of the presentation.

Other ways to play:

  • I've also allowed students independently to each create a slide and add it into the mix on day 2! Should you choose this option, simply copy the last slide into a Google Slide (11" x 8.5") and share a copy to each student in Google Classroom. Let the magic begin!
  • You can choose to extend this activity by having your students huddled in their corners chat about their preferences, or share with the whole group. You can also (I do!!) play WITH them and get to know your students based on these small conversations in the "corners" of your classroom.

French reading Compréhension de Lecture Chez McDo

By Frenchified

This French reading comprehension activity will teach your students about the role of McDonald’s in France. McDonald's is a familiar place for many travelers visiting France. But it's not identical to the American version. Read about the differences between them and what allowed McDonald's to succeed in the land of gourmet food and 5-course meals - while Burger King failed.

This activity packet includes a reading for intermediate/advanced French learners with comprehension questions.

The print version includes:

  • 2 -page reading in French about McDonalds
  • 5 comprehension questions in English
  • 5 comprehension questions in French
  • Answer key
  • Resources page with links to videos and website

French reading Compréhension de Lecture Saint-Malo: Ville Corsair

By Frenchified

This French reading comprehension activity will teach your students about the city of Saint-malo. Saint-Malo is a beautiful city that attracts thousands of tourists each day, but it has a somewhat shady past. Learn about the pirates who lived there as well as the fate of the city in World War 2.

This reading is suitable for novice-high/intermediate-low students with teacher guidance and higher-level students to work independently.  If you teach AP French, this reading can be useful in giving your students practice reading nonfiction articles for the interpretive section of the test.  The reading can lead to discussion or writing activities to include the other two modes of communication.

Along with the article, there is a 2-page worksheet with text-dependent questions. The worksheet is both in English and in French, so you can focus on reading skills or reading and writing.

The print version includes:

  • 2-page article in French about Saint-Malo
  • 10 comprehension questions in English
  • 10 comprehension questions in French
  • Answer key
  • Resources page with links to videos and website

French reading Compréhension de Lecture Un métier explosif

By Frenchified

This French reading comprehension activity will teach your students about the role of the démineurs in France. The Départment du Déminage is in charge of removing the unexploded mines and grenades that remain in France - from World War 1! Read about how the job is done and the dangers of these weapons, 100 years after the end of the war.

 It is suitable for novice-high/intermediate-low students with teacher guidance and higher-level students to work independently.  If you teach AP French, this reading can be useful in giving your students practice reading nonfiction articles for the interpretive section of the test.  The reading can lead to discussion or writing activities to include the other two modes of communication.

Includes a printable reading with vocabulary, comprehension questions in both English and French, answer key, and links to related videos and websites.

The print version includes:

  • 2-page article in French about the démineurs
  • 10 comprehension questions in English
  • 10 comprehension questions in French
  • Answer key
  • Resources page with links to videos and website

French reading Compréhension de Lecture The Concorde

By Frenchified

This French reading comprehension activity will teach your students about the invention and use of the Concorde aircraft. It is suitable for novice-high/intermediate-low students with teacher guidance and higher level students to work independently.  If you teach AP French, this reading can be useful in giving your students practice reading nonfiction articles for the interpretive section of the test.  The reading can lead to discussion or writing activities to include the other two modes of communication.

The Concorde was an amazing piece of machinery, able to transport passengers from Paris to New York in less than 3 hours. It was also very safe, with only one fatal accident in 27 years of operation. What made this aircraft different from other jets, and why did operation of the Concorde cease?

The print version includes:

  • 2-page article in French about the Concorde
  • 7 multiple choice and 2 short-answer comprehension questions in English
  • 7 multiple choice and 2 short-answer comprehension questions in French
  • Answer key
  • Resources page with links to videos and website
